Attacks on U-618 during this patrol

19 Mar 1944
The boat, while attempting to enter the Mediterranean, was harassed by allied aircraft and surface ships for an entire week (19 Mar - 25 Mar) before aborting to France with heavy battle damage. (Sources: Blair, vol 2, page 494)

6 Apr 1944
At 23.33 hours, the inbound boat was attacked by the Leigh Light equipped Liberator aircraft BZ769 (53 Sqdn RAF/N, pilot F/O C. Allison, RCAF) after being picked up on radar in the Bay of Biscay. The pilot had been confused by two radar contacts, the other apparently being a trawler or another surface vessel and passed behind U-618 when it was hit in the port wing and the fuselage by AA fire. The aircraft then returned to base without dropping bombs because the bomb bay doors could not be re-opened, the radar set had been disabled and the beam gunner wounded. (Sources: Franks/Zimmerman)
